Symptoms

  • •Engine temperature gauge reading higher than normal
  • •Steam or coolant leaking from the engine compartment
  • •Warning lights illuminated on the dashboard (e.g., temperature warning light)
  • •Unusual smells (burning or sweet odor indicating coolant leakage)
  • •Reduced engine performance or stalling
  • •Coolant reservoir low or empty

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the engine is cool before beginning work.
  • Disconnect the battery to prevent electrical hazards.
2. Coolant Level Check
  • Remove the radiator cap carefully.
  • Top off coolant to the proper level using the manufacturer-recommended coolant type.
  • Replace the cap securely.
3. Inspect and Replace Thermostat (if faulty)
  • Locate the thermostat housing (typically near the engine block).
  • Drain coolant from the radiator into a suitable container.
  • Remove the thermostat housing bolts using a socket wrench.
  • Take out the old thermostat and replace it with a new one, ensuring correct orientation.
  • Reattach the housing and torque bolts to the manufacturer’s specifications.
4. Inspect and Replace Water Pump (if faulty)
  • Remove any components obstructing access to the water pump (e.g., drive belts).
  • Drain the coolant from the radiator.
  • Remove the water pump mounting bolts and detach the pump from the engine.
  • Clean the mounting surface and install the new water pump, ensuring proper gasket placement.
  • Reattach the drive belts and other components.
5. Radiator and Fan Check
  • Inspect the radiator for blockages or damage; clean if necessary.
  • Test the radiator fan by connecting it directly to a power source to confirm it operates.
  • Replace the fan motor if it does not function correctly.
6. System Refill and Bleed
  • Refill the cooling system with a 50/50 mix of coolant and distilled water.
  • Start the engine and let it run until it reaches operating temperature, checking for leaks.
  • Bleed the cooling system to remove any trapped air by opening the bleeder screw (if equipped) until a steady stream of coolant flows out.
